UP woman dies by suicide, her family sets in-laws' house on fire

A woman’s family set her in-laws' house on ablaze in Uttar Pradesh's Prayagraj after she died by suicide on March 18. Two people were killed in the fire.

Anshika Kesarwani was found hanging at her in-laws' house on Monday night. On receiving the news, her parents and other family members rushed to her in-laws' house and accused them of harassing the woman for dowry.  

The altercation soon escalated, and Anshika's relatives set her in-laws' house on fire.

The woman's father-in-law Rajendra Kesarwani and mother-in-law Shobha Devi were charred to death. Three other members of the family, including Anshika's husband were injured.

"When the police team reached the spot, people from both sides were fighting. During the argument, the in-laws' house was set on fire by the woman's maternal side. Police immediately rescued five people and informed the fire brigade," police said in a statement.
